Diddy’s Gag Order Request Rejected By A Judge Amid Ongoing Sex Trafficking Case
Sean Diddy Combs’ effort to block government leaks about his legal troubles has been denied.
A New York judge recently rejected Diddy’s request for a gag order designed to prevent officials from sharing details about his sex trafficking and racketeering charges.
On Friday, October 25, Judge Arun Subramanian ruled against Diddy’s proposal but implemented a similar order requiring federal agents and investigators to follow laws prohibiting the leaking of grand jury proceedings:
“This order isn’t based on a finding that there has been any wrongdoing thus far.”
The concern may stem from Diddy’s legal team accusing federal agents of leaking security footage earlier this year that showed him abusing ex-girlfriend #CasandraVentura, claiming it was done to damage his reputation; however, federal authorities denied the allegations.
As he awaits trial, Diddy remains in custody at Brooklyn’s Metropolitan Detention.
